Remis Rančys is a versatile musician known for his work in the jazz tradition. He is skilled in playing multiple instruments, including the saxophone, melodrone, percussion, and flute. His style is rooted in universal music, which draws heavily from jazz influences. Additionally, Remis Rančys is credited with founding The Schwings Band, a group that gained popularity in Lithuanian jazz festivals.
